Dolby continues to acquire patent licensing businesses, buys GE Licensing; previously, Dolby’s Via acquired MPEG LA
Read more: Dolby continues to acquire patent licensing businesses, buys GE Licensing; previously, Dolby’s Via acquired MPEG LADolby is a leader in consolidation in the patent licensing business. Today Dolby announced the acquisition of GE Licensing. Last year, Dolby-owned Via Licensing acquired patent pool manager MPEG LA.

UPC’s Munich LD: patentees get two months to seek preliminary injunction, defendants get only three invalidity contentions
Read more: UPC’s Munich LD: patentees get two months to seek preliminary injunction, defendants get only three invalidity contentionsThe Unified Patent Court’s Munich Local Division believes a preliminary injunction motion filed within a two-month window is timely, and defendants must limit themselves to three invalidity contentions.

Delhi High Court says bank guarantee by OPPO is sufficient to protect InterDigital’s interests — no punitive intent
Read more: Delhi High Court says bank guarantee by OPPO is sufficient to protect InterDigital’s interests — no punitive intentOn appeal, the Delhi High Court has determined that OPPO does not have to make a deposit to ensure InterDigital will get paid at the end of the proceedings: a bank guarantee is enough.
